Colorado Golf Club to host 2030 U.S. Junior Amateur Championship
The United States Golf Association is bringing another championship to Colorado. The USGA announced Monday Colorado Golf Club will host the 2030 U.S. Junior Amateur Championship. The dates of the championship are July 22-27, 2030. Colorado Golf Club, which was designed by Bill Coore and Ben Crenshaw and opened in 2007, has hosted one USGA…
